Transaction d900cea35ce6c94c4e742af416f85b6fa90ea49f1432844e50fd9ab40b675611
1 Input
1 Output
-
d900cea35ce6c94c4e742af416f85b6fa90ea49f1432844e50fd9ab40b675611:0
- value
- 150000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1bba4c874e0d09f2f2f00e4450d7f5212edb9a3a OP_EQUAL
- address
- 34DdLzygp3eEX9BUK7ffmvQk18erMuRT6i